Biography
Kimberley R. Miner is a scientist, professor, author, and motivational speaker who has traveled to the Earth's most extreme environments to understand how the planet is changing. Her team's work has reached audiences globally through BBC News, The New York Times, GQ, The Today Show, and a Guinness World Record. She is a fellow with the National Institutes of Health and the American Association for the Advancement of Science, and works at NASA Jet Propulsion Laboratory.
